most HIDS kits these day are all the same.....atleast the one that people are advertising for 60-150 are the same kit. dealer cost on these kits is like 35-50 dollar a kit depending how much bulk they buy.
might as well just buy from ebay...those 50-60 dollar kit you see on ebay is the same as other people kit...most of them....just with a different box and stickers

now if you can get your hands on some geneuine xetronics, than thats a different story. they are really reliable but really expensive also

so i would just order it from ebay for 50-60 bucks

ya go ahead and flame me, and dont blieve me
but i am a HID whole saler. i know the truth.

yeah the good kits are around 300 and up

i use to sell xetronics..but i stopped because these cheap kits are flooding the market..and everyone is cheap and rather pay less for hids so they buy the cheap kit
now i sell the cheap kit because i need to make money.....they use to go out really fast, but they got a little bit better and dont go out that much anymore

good kits off the top of my heads are
xetronics
mcculouch (spelling?)
are the only two brand that i have experience with and recommend that are high dollar hids kit.

i am using xetronics for my headlight and i have the cheap hids in my foglight...i wanted to test them out personally. i had them on since november and no problem for now. if you buy locally, they should warranty it for you on the spot or for a small fee....so if you can find a local shop that sell cheap hids than i would give it a try, you might get lucky and get a good set that last forever.
